Overview

Imagine a world where cyberattacks are getting smarter, using AI to cause trouble. Now, imagine new companies fighting back with even smarter AI. That's exactly what's happening right now in AI-driven cybersecurity. In 2026, these innovative startups grabbed over $626 million just in their first major funding rounds, known as Series A. This huge inflow of cash shows that big investors are extremely confident in their potential. They see a clear need and a promising future for these businesses.

Why is this happening now? The digital world is facing a dual challenge. On one side, AI is powering more sophisticated threats, like advanced ransomware attacks that can cripple businesses. On the other side, AI is also offering powerful new ways to defend against these dangers. This urgent need for advanced security solutions is driving massive growth in the sector. Companies are desperate for better protection, and AI is providing the answers.

The financial data highlights this opportunity clearly. For example, a group of 15 Series A cybersecurity companies in 2025-2026 collectively raised $528 million. What's even more telling is that their average valuation was $28 million, which is a full 33% higher than the typical Series A valuation for startups in other fields. This premium valuation reflects a strong belief among investors that these companies have excellent business models and high growth potential.

Geographically, this isn't just a U.S. phenomenon. London, for instance, has become a major hub for AI-focused security startups in Europe. We're seeing European firms like Belgium's Aikido Security, which secured a $60 million Series B, and France’s GitGuardian, with a $50 million Series C, raising funds at levels comparable to U.S. companies. This global interest and significant funding activity confirm that AI cybersecurity is not just a trend, but a critical and rapidly expanding market. It's a major shift where AI is the new frontline in keeping our digital world safe and secure.

Risks & Challenges

High competition

Many startups are entering this hot field, making it competitive for new entrants and for investors to pick winners.

Rapid tech changes

AI technology evolves quickly, meaning solutions can become outdated fast if not constantly innovated.

Regulatory hurdles

Cybersecurity often involves sensitive data and strict regulations, which can be complex for startups to navigate.
